As one of America’s leading siding materials, Hardie-Lap fiber cement offers residential and commercial property owners reliable protection without having to sacrifice aesthetic appeal. In fact, according to the professionals at Freres Building Supply in Stayton, OR, fiber cement siding is a popular alternative to old vinyl & T-111 plywood siding because it’s available in a variety of styles and when installed correctly provides superior protection against water damage.

Here are just a few of the benefits of installing fiber cement siding on your house or business:

  • Highly Durable: When you purchase fiber cement siding from Freres Building Supply, you’re making a long-term investment in your property. Since it’s made using cement, it won’t fall prey to termites and it will outlast other siding materials by several years.
  • Go 100% Fiber Cement: Whether you need shingles for your gables or you want that board-and-batten style on your entire home, fiber cement products can be used in a variety of contexts, making it the ideal material for everyone. The Hardie-Trim is becoming very popular as well. Most homes have SPF (Spruce-Pine-Fir) trim that has twisted out of place over time. Hardie-Trim is here to solve that problem as the stable alternative.
  • Different Widths Make Different Looks: If you want to create a custom look on the exterior of your abode, fiber cement siding is the perfect material for you. It’s available in a variety of widths, many of which are stocked at Freres Building Supply.
  • Various Profiles: With its wood-grain look texture, Select Cedarmill is the most popular style of Hardie-Lap. But keep in mind fiber cement isn’t a one-size-fits-all material for siding. With finishes in smooth, beaded and colonial, along with the ability to order it pre-painted, you can easily personalize your siding to fit your specific needs.
